The IDC MarketScape research is a quantitative and qualitative assessment of the characteristics that explain a vendor's success in the MESCCN space and helps assess current and anticipated performance in the marketplace. E2open was recognized as a Leader.

IDC Manufacturing Insights defines a MESCCN as any platform that facilitates both the exchange of information and enables transactions among disparate parties pertaining to the supply chain or to supply chain processes. As the report notes, “While the evaluation here is of the commerce platform itself as it pertains to the supply chain, the ability to integrate with, or be integrated with, supply chain applications spanning both planning and execution/fulfillment is the way of the future for these networks.” These networks help organizations resolve disruptions, mitigate risk, improve sustainability and unlock shared value across partners and tiers.

About IDC MarketScape

IDC MarketScape vendor assessment model is designed to provide an overview of the competitive fitness of technology and service suppliers in a given market. The research methodology utilizes a rigorous scoring methodology based on both qualitative and quantitative criteria that results in a single graphical illustration of each vendor’s position within a given market. IDC MarketScape provides a clear framework in which the product and service offerings, capabilities and strategies, and current and future market success factors of IT and telecommunications vendors can be meaningfully compared. The framework also provides technology buyers with a 360-degree assessment of the strengths and weaknesses of current and prospective vendors.
